Importance of English for Global Connectivity

Singapore stands as a global hub for business, education, and tourism. Mastery of the English language becomes crucial for effective communication within these sectors. The island nation attracts individuals from all walks of life, striving to enhance their English skills.

Benefits of Learning English in Singapore

For professionals, acquiring proficiency in English offers a plethora of opportunities. They gain access to higher-paying jobs and are better equipped to handle international assignments. Business communication becomes seamless, facilitating negotiations and partnerships.

  • Improved job prospects in multinational corporations
  • Enhanced ability to network with global peers
  • Access to a broader range of educational resources
